> The "make cscope" should generate cscope index, not call the cscope.
> Just fix it.
I have not used the cscope target, but I think that only generating
cscope index is a common behavior. so I agree with this change.
but probably the current one is intentional and I don't think it is
wrong, so with the following subject and commit message,
Acked-by: Kazuhito Hagio <k-hagio-ab at nec.com>
---
Subject: [PATCH] Makefile: Change the behavior of target "cscope"
Make the "make cscope" only generate cscope index, not call the cscope.
Also fix a typo:
cscope_out --> cscope.out
